Comments sought by the DNF in relation to the Brian Head Ski Resort Expansion Notice of Intent to prepare an Environmental Impact Statement include: specific comments to the proposed project, appropriate information that could be pertinent to analysis of environmental effects, identification of significant issues, and identification of potential alternatives.
Only those who submit timely and specific written comments regarding the proposed project or activity during a public comment period established by the responsible official are eligible to file an objection per 36 CFR §218.24(b)(6). For issues to be raised in objections, they must be based on previously submitted specific written comments regarding the proposed project or activity and attributed to the objector. The publication date of the legal notice in the Federal Register is the exclusive means for calculating the time to submit written comments on a proposed project or activity. It is the responsibility of all individuals and organizations to ensure that their comments are received in a timely manner.
Comments received in response to this solicitation, including names and addresses of those who comment, will be part of the public record. Comments submitted anonymously will be accepted and considered; however to be eligible to submit an objection, individuals and entities must have provided the following during the public scoping comment period: 1) name and postal address (email address is recommended but not required; 2) title of the proposed project or activity; 3) specific written comments as defined in 36 CFR §218.2 regarding the proposed project or activity, along with supporting reasons, and 4) signature or other verification of identity upon request and identification of the individual or entity who authored the comments. For comments listing multiple entities or multiple individuals, a signature or other means of verification must be provided for the individual authorized to represent each entity and for each individual in the case of multiple names. A scanned signature or other means of verifying the identity of the individual or entity representative may be used for electronically submitted comments. Individual members of an entity must submit their own comments to establish personal identity; comments received on behalf of an entity are considered those of the entity only.

National Forests have the option to post comments for public viewing on this web site via a public reading room. Active reading rooms allow the public to read or download your letter, including your contact information. If this project has an active reading room, a link labeled “Public Comment Reading Room” will appear on the main project page. The agency may withhold letters containing proprietary information, sensitive cultural or habitat locations, profanity, etc. All letters, including those not posted, will be considered and included as part of the project record.
